Seismic Retrofitting of a Reinforced Concrete Structure with Soft-Story Irregularity Using Friction-Type Dampers

Abstract

This study investigates the seismic performance of an existing reinforced concrete building with a soft-story irregularity in accordance with the Turkish Building Earthquake Code 2018 (TBEC, 2018), and its retrofitting using friction-type dampers. Within the scope of the study, the building, designed with three spans in each direction in the plan, consists of five stories. As a result of the time-history analyses, it was determined that 87.5% of the columns in the reference structure did not meet the damage limits specified in TBEC 2018. Furthermore, due to the soft-story irregularity, the average ηki values at the ground floor exceeded the limit value by 310%. To address this issue, two friction-type dampers were added in both the X and Y directions at the ground floor. It was found that the damage levels in the columns satisfied the TBEC 2018 limit requirements; however, the average ηki values were reduced only to 130%. When the number of dampers was increased to four per direction and their shear capacities were enhanced, no damage was observed, and the soft-story irregularity was eliminated.
